Hair Coloring Techniques Before 2022

Before 2022, several hair coloring techniques addressed the presence of natural white streaks. These ranged from temporary solutions like rinses and sprays designed to subtly blend gray hairs to permanent dyes offering complete color coverage. Semi-permanent and demi-permanent dyes provided a compromise, offering longer-lasting color than temporary options but less commitment than permanent dyes. Highlighting techniques, such as balayage or foil highlights, could strategically lighten sections of hair, creating a more natural-looking blend with the white streaks, rather than complete coverage.

Lowlights could also be used to add depth and dimension, softening the contrast between the white streaks and the rest of the hair. The choice of technique often depended on factors such as the amount of white hair, desired level of coverage, and personal preference.

Hair Styling and Products Before 2022

Hair styling products played a significant role in managing hair with white streaks. Products designed to add volume were popular, as white hair can sometimes appear thinner or less dense than darker hair. Volumizing mousses, sprays, and shampoos were commonly used to create the illusion of fuller hair. Products designed to enhance shine and condition were also frequently used, as white hair can sometimes appear drier or more brittle than other hair types.

Conditioners, hair masks, and serums containing moisturizing ingredients were employed to maintain the hair’s health and improve its appearance. Styling tools such as curling irons, straighteners, and rollers were used to create a variety of looks, complementing the texture and color of the hair.
